Abstract:

Technology Acceptance Model (TAM) is a simple, theoretically and empirically verified model that aims at explaining user behavior in information technologies. It has been greatly helpful in many studies which aim to explain the user acceptance of distance education systems. Although the original TAM does not include the concept of satisfaction, which is the most common criterion for the success of information systems, some researchers have included relevant variables in the models they test. This study investigated 20 studies which were conducted between 2006 and 2018 aiming to explain the user behavior and satisfaction of the Distance Education Systems through TAM. Variables which have an approved effect on satisfaction are listed as; Perceived Usefulness, Perceived Ease of Use, Service Quality, System Quality, Information Quality, Confirmation, Educational Quality, Cognitive Absorption, Content Quality, Design Features, Enjoyment, Learning-Teacher Interaction and Learning Performance. Variables that are affected by satisfaction are Intention, Use, Learning Assistance, Retention and Transfer of Training. The study puts forward and compares the factors affecting user satisfaction
